Sussex County reports 371 new COVID-19 cases; no additional deaths

SUSSEX COUNTY, NJ – Sussex County officials on Thursday, January 13 are reporting 371 new COVID-19 cases and no additional deaths.

The total number of COVID-19 cases in Sussex County is at 31,089 and total deaths is at 389:

  • Andover Borough-116 and 0 deaths
  • Andover Township-1,647 and 136 deaths
  • Branchville Borough-137 and 0 deaths
  • Byram Township-1,788 and 10 deaths
  • Frankford Township-1,171 and 40 deaths
  • Franklin Borough-1,203 and 11 deaths
  • Fredon Township-625 and 5 deaths
  • Green Township-833 and 9 deaths
  • Hamburg Borough-727 and 8 deaths
  • Hampton Township-1,092 and 5 deaths
  • Hardyston Township-1,756 and 18 deaths
  • Hopatcong Borough-3,236 and 25 deaths
  • Lafayette Township-480 and 1 death
  • Montague Township-732 and 3 deaths
  • Newton-1,927 and 32 deaths 
  • Ogdensburg Borough-519 and 7 deaths
  • Sandyston Township-360 and 3 deaths
  • Sparta Township-4,117 and 23 deaths
  • Stanhope Borough-804 and 5 deaths
  • Stillwater Township-761 and 4 deaths
  • Sussex Borough-396 and 2 death
  • Vernon Township-4,473 and 29 deaths
  • Walpack Township-3 and 0 deaths
  • Wantage Township-2,186 and 13 deaths

According to health officials, of the 31,089 cases 21,259 cases have been classified as recovered.
